Situated at 1253 State Ave, Dutch Bros Coffee in Marysville presents itself as a high-energy, drive-thru beverage hub that has garnered a significant local following. With an impressive overall rating based on hundreds of reviews, it's clear this location often hits the mark for its customers. Operating seven days a week from the early hour of 5:00 AM until 11:00 PM, it caters to a wide range of schedules, from early morning commuters to those seeking a late-night treat. The business model is built entirely around speed and convenience, functioning exclusively as a drive-thru with no indoor seating, a factor that defines both its greatest strengths and its notable limitations.

The Dutch Bros Experience: Service and Speed

One of the most frequently praised aspects of this Marysville location is its unique and often highly efficient service model. Regulars and first-timers alike often note the cheerful and energetic disposition of the staff, or "Broistas." This positive attitude appears to be a core part of the brand's identity. To manage high traffic volumes, the staff frequently walks down the line of waiting cars, taking orders on tablets in a system similar to that of Chick-fil-A. This proactive approach is designed to expedite the process, and many customers find it incredibly effective, reporting that lines move surprisingly fast even during peak hours. This level of service contributes to a generally positive and speedy experience that keeps people coming back.

However, the reliance on this system can also be a point of friction. Some customer experiences suggest that service quality can be inconsistent. A handful of reviews point to moments of disorganization, where staff seemed unfriendly, skipped cars in the queue, or became confused when delivering orders. These instances, while seemingly rare, indicate that the customer experience can vary significantly depending on the specific team on shift. For a business that relies so heavily on a positive and efficient drive-thru interaction, such inconsistencies are a notable drawback for potential patrons who might be in a hurry or simply expect uniformly cheerful service.

A Deep Dive into the Menu

The menu at Dutch Bros is extensive and caters to a wide array of tastes, extending far beyond standard coffee. It’s a place known for customization and sweet, flavorful creations. While it's a coffee shop at its core, its diverse offerings could appeal to those searching for a juice bar or a place for blended beverages.

For the Coffee Aficionado

Dutch Bros offers a full range of coffee classics, including mochas, lattes, and cold brews. However, their specialty lies in signature drinks that are often on the sweeter side. Popular items mentioned by patrons include the "Annihilator," a creamy blend of espresso and chocolate macadamia nut syrup, and the "Golden Eagle," a rich breve featuring vanilla and caramel. One reviewer specifically contrasted the perfectly balanced sweetness of their Dutch Bros coffee with other major chains where they felt they had to "beg for it to be sweet." This suggests that those with a sweet tooth will feel right at home here. For the caffeine purist, they offer Nitro Cold Brew, and for those needing a serious jolt, the "9-1-1" packs a formidable six shots of espresso.

Beyond the Bean: Rebels, Smoothies, and More

Perhaps the biggest differentiator for Dutch Bros is its line of custom energy drinks known as the Rebel. These are immensely popular and offer a coffee-free alternative for an energy boost. The base Rebel energy drink, which has a flavor profile often compared to Red Bull, can be customized with a vast selection of fruit syrups, creating endless combinations like the "Electric Berry" (lime and blue raspberry) or the "Shark Attack" (blue raspberry, coconut, lime with a pomegranate drizzle). These vibrant and flavorful fruit-infused drinks are a major draw and position Dutch Bros as a competitor to traditional juice and smoothie shops.

Speaking of smoothies, Dutch Bros also offers a selection of fresh fruit smoothies. Options typically include Strawberry, Mango, Peach, and Green Apple, made from fruit puree blended with a creamy yogurt base. This makes it a viable stop for families or individuals looking for a refreshing, non-caffeinated treat that aligns with what one might expect from a dedicated smoothie spot.
